Transaction 633d6486b708fd6911a2385ba102ce34f3e3b63d25f4d763a6e1847741bbe635
1 Input
1 Output
-
633d6486b708fd6911a2385ba102ce34f3e3b63d25f4d763a6e1847741bbe635:0
- value
- 105634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dee17c7f12c87494b96e86fff0110e075a364418 OP_EQUAL
- address
- 3N1W4CCR156ztwBfBfnUKk3Fd9MFYZL1cN